GitHub, a technology company, is facing exploitation of design flaws that were previously reported in formal vulnerability reports but dismissed. The flaws are now being used by variants of the Shai-Hulud supply-chain worm to infect and compromise hundreds of software packages and developer accounts globally. The disclosure date is June 2026, but the internal discovery date is not specified.
The attack chain involves exploiting design flaws in GitHub's platform, which were initially reported by researchers but rejected. The Shai-Hulud worm variants leverage these vulnerabilities to compromise software packages and developer accounts, enabling supply-chain attacks. GitHub's dismissal of formal vulnerability reports highlights a critical failure in security response processes, particularly for a platform central to software supply chains. The exploitation of these design flaws by the Shai-Hulud worm underscores the need for rigorous triage and remediation of reported vulnerabilities, especially those affecting package management and developer account security. This incident demonstrates that ignoring or deprioritizing security reports can lead to widespread supply-chain compromises, emphasizing the importance of timely and thorough vulnerability management.
